Abstract

On décrit une structure de durite d'atténuation pour direction assistée et son procédé de fabrication, la structure de la durite (20, 20') comprenant une enveloppe extérieure souple (21, 21') pourvue d'une entrée (22, 56) et d'une sortie (23, 59); une unité de réduction (24, 24') disposée dans l'enveloppe extérieure (21, 21') et divisant l'intérieur (25) de cette enveloppe en un compartiment d'entrée (26, 26') et un compartiment de sortie (27, 27') reliés entre eux par l'unité de réduction (24, 24'); un premier système de câble de réglage flexible (36, 36') relié à l'entrée, (22, 56) et disposé dans le compartiment d'entrée (26, 26'); et un second système de câble de réglage flexible (45, 45') relié à l'unité de réduction (24, 24') et disposé dans le compartiment de sortie (27, 27'), chacun des deux systèmes de réglage (36, 45; 36', 45') étant pourvu d'une extrémité de sortie ouverte (41, 49; 41', 49') espacée par rapport à la sortie (42, 50; 65, 50') de son compartiment respectif (26, 27; 26' 27'), et le rapport entre la longueur efficace (L1, L1') du premier système de câble de réglage (36, 36') et la longueur efficace (L2, L2') du second câble de réglage (45, 45') ayant une valeur environ égale à 3/2 ou plus.
